About Pizzapocalypse
Pizzapocalypse is a single player casual platformer game with a comedy theme. It was developed by Monkey Strike Games and was released on October 8, 2024. It received overwhelmingly positive reviews from players.
Pizzapocalypse is a cartoony 3D platformer where pizza is key to your movement. Dash, Bounce and Stomp your way to your loyal customers!

Reviews
- Fun and engaging 3D platformer with smooth and responsive controls, inspired by Super Mario Odyssey mechanics.
- Well-designed level with multiple paths and collectibles offering replay value, suitable for both casual play and speedrunning.
- High polish and quality visuals and sound, including catchy music and a charming art style, especially impressive for a free student project.
- Very short gameplay with only one level, leaving players wanting more content and variety.
- Achievment design can be frustrating, particularly challenges like collecting no toppings, and collectibles have no in-game impact.
- Camera and control quirks such as fixed angles, occasional choppy animations, and some clunky movements reduce overall flow and player experience.
gameplay
30 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e gameplay is widely praised for its fun, creative pizza-throwing mechanics reminiscent of Super Mario Odyssey, offering unique platforming and combat elements that feel fresh and engaging. While some users mention occasional clunkiness in character movement, most find it smooth, responsive, and well-designed, delivering a charming and enjoyable 3D platformer experience with thoughtful level design. Overall, the gameplay balances originality, challenge, and polish, making it a standout aspect of the game.
